QUARTERLY PLANNING NOTE — Finance Team, Ardenne Appliances

Heads-up: warranty costs on the Lumora dryer line overran by roughly 18% this quarter. Root cause is a heating-element batch from the Castine supplier; claims should taper once replacement stock ships. We're provisioning an extra reserve next quarter and tightening the claims-approval workflow. No impact to published guidance expected. Implications for product plans are in the confidential note below.

board note of kadug-tawig: Only 5 of the 100 pilot accounts renewed Oliath, so a churn review is set for April 15.

## Tuning the dedupe pass

If you're writing a plugin for Mergewell's customer-record deduper, the defaults are tuned for mid-sized imports — think a few hundred thousand rows from a nightly CRM dump. Fuzzy matching on names and postal fields is the expensive part, so your plugin's similarity hooks get called inside a bounded worker pool. Crank these up only if your batch host has memory to spare, and test against the Farrowby sample set first. The constants you can override are shown below.

tuning table, kawep-tawif:
CAPS = {
    "olidor": 80,
    "belion": 7,
    "quenys": 225,
    "druox": 839,
    "fraath": 482,
}

## Provenance: Quillstone planner regression

Quick note for the sync: the query planner slowdown landed somewhere between Tuesday's and Thursday's builds. We've bisected the artifact chain and pinned the suspect compile. Provenance attestations check out, so it's a code change, not a toolchain drift. The offending build is recorded below.

session token of kahog-bahif = htk9_f63daec35

Hi team,

Before I hand off the 3.2 release, please note the humidity sensor drift reported on Verdana controllers in the Elmbrook trial site. Drift exceeds 4% after roughly ten days of continuous operation; firmware 3.2.1 adds an automatic recalibration cycle every 72 hours. Support should advise growers to install 3.2.1 and trigger a manual recalibration once. The hotfix bundle must be verified before distribution, so I'm including the signing key used for the 3.2.1 packages below.

release key, fahof-yagap: bky3_m5d